Robert Klaas Kissing Crane Push Button Lock Automatic Switchblade Flick Knife
SKU: KISSING-CRANE-PUSH-BUTTON-43
154cm Stainless Steel Drop Point Plain Edge Blade
Blade Etched on Back: Made In The USA
Black Anodized Solid T6 Aircraft Grade Aluminum Handle with Kissing Crane Logo
Push Button with Slide Safety
Tip Down Carry Pocket Clip
Proudly Made In The USA
Specifications:
Overall Length: 5 3/4"
Blade Length: 2 1/4"
Closed Length: 3 3/8"
